How AI Powers Pet Insurance in 2025?

Smart Pet Wearables:

These AI-enabled collars or harnesses track vital signs such as heart rate, temperature, sleep quality, and activity levels. This continuous monitoring offers a full picture of your pet’s health, allowing early detection of issues that might otherwise go unnoticed until too late.

Machine Learning Algorithms:

AI algorithms analyze real-time and historical data collected from wearables. These smart systems identify trends, spot unusual behavior patterns, and detect early symptoms of disease, empowering proactive care decisions before problems escalate or require costly emergency veterinary interventions.

IoT & Cloud Connectivity:

Wearables connect to the cloud through Internet of Things (IoT) technology. Health data is instantly transmitted to secure servers, where AI tools process and interpret it. This connectivity enables fast decision-making, data backup, and synchronization across vet clinics, apps, and insurance platforms.

Virtual Vet Assistants:

Integrated AI chatbots and virtual vet assistants provide real-time advice based on health analytics. When a concern arises, the system offers symptom analysis, care recommendations, or even schedules a video consultation—saving time while ensuring professional medical support is always within reach.

Automated Alerts & Claim Triggers

If the system detects abnormal health metrics—like increased heart rate or decreased activity—it sends alerts to pet owners and insurers. These alerts may automatically initiate a telehealth consult or trigger an insurance claim, streamlining emergency response and reducing treatment delays.

Trupanion AI:

Trupanion simplifies pet insurance with its direct vet payment system. Rather than reimbursing owners later, it pays veterinarians directly at the point of care. This eliminates paperwork, reduces delays, and provides peace of mind during emergencies. Its AI system also automates claims and improves risk prediction using pet health records and activity data.

Common Conditions AI Systems Can Detect:

  • Chronic Illnesses:  AI systems help detect early warning signs of chronic diseases like arthritis, diabetes, and kidney issues. This allows pet owners to begin treatment early and manage long-term conditions more effectively and affordably.
  • Obesity & Weight Changes: By tracking weight fluctuations in real-time, AI identifies unhealthy trends that may lead to obesity-related illnesses. It helps owners adjust diet or activity before health problems escalate into serious medical conditions.
  • Heart Conditions: AI monitors heart rate patterns through wearables and detects irregularities like arrhythmias or abnormal rhythms. Early detection of heart conditions enables timely vet intervention and significantly reduces the risk of sudden emergencies.
  • Infections & Allergies: Subtle signs such as elevated temperature, excessive scratching, or changes in appetite may indicate infections or allergic reactions. AI systems flag these early to help prevent worsening symptoms or delayed treatment.
  • Activity & Mood Shifts: Decreased activity, restlessness, or behavioral changes can point to pain, discomfort, or emotional stress. AI tracks these mood and mobility shifts continuously, alerting owners to take proactive wellness or veterinary action.

FAQs:

1. Can AI pet insurance adapt to changes in my pet’s lifestyle?

Yes, AI-powered systems continuously monitor your pet’s behavior and health. If your pet becomes more active, gains weight, or develops new habits, the insurance plan can adjust premiums, coverage, or recommendations accordingly—ensuring real-time personalization.

2. Is AI-driven pet insurance suitable for senior pets?

Absolutely! Senior pets benefit greatly from real-time health tracking and predictive alerts. AI systems can detect early signs of age-related issues like arthritis or heart problems, allowing for faster treatment and better long-term care management.

3. Do I need a specific brand of wearable for AI insurance to work?

Not necessarily. Most AI pet insurers support multiple brands of smart collars and health trackers. However, it’s important to check compatibility before enrolling, as some insurers may offer their own devices or recommend preferred models.

4. What happens if there’s a false alert from the AI system?

AI systems are designed to improve accuracy over time, but occasional false alerts may happen. In such cases, virtual vet consultations can help verify concerns quickly. These alerts are intended to prompt early attention, not to replace professional diagnosis.

5. Can AI help manage long-term chronic conditions in pets?

Yes, AI excels at managing chronic issues like diabetes, obesity, or joint problems by tracking health patterns daily. It can suggest lifestyle changes, medication reminders, and even alert you when symptoms worsen, helping you manage your pet’s condition proactively and effectively.
